Video: reView: Worldviews TS: Student Manual, Page 19.
- 1) Who has a worldview?
- - Everyone!  It is part of being human.
- - For some reason, every person tries to make sense of the world.  We are concerned about relationships, moral questions, our future, our past, etc... It is how we have been made by God.
- - - Interestingly, animals don't seem to concern themselves about these things!
- 2) What are the two roles of a worldview?
- - An explanation/interpretation of the world
- - The application of this explanation/interpretation to your life
- 3) How did Dr. Brown define the two roles? 
- - Explanation: View of the world
- - Application: View for the world
- 4) Someone once said, “Find a worldview that fits you and then live it passionately.” What is wrong with this statement? 
- - The issue is not to find a worldview that fits you, but to find one that fits the world
- - In other words, we want to find truth, not just find ideas that sound or feel good.
- 5) What’s the difference between the role of an artist and an architect? 
- -An artist helps us understand what is happening through his/her paintings
- - An architect helps us know how to behave because we see the blueprints.

Worldviews: Related Ideas: Study Packet Pages 2 & 6
The Importance of Theology:
- - The foundation of anybody's worldview is their theology
- - There are three major theology groups:
- - - Pantheism: Sometimes called 'Transcendentalism'
- - - - Sees everything as ultimately spiritual
- - - - Examples: Transcendentalism, New Age, Hinduism, Buddhism, etc…
- - - Theism:
- - - - Sees the physical world as made by a spiritual God
- - - - Examples: Christianity, Islam, Judaism, etc…
- - - - - When we reference this term this year, our focus will mainly be on Christianity
- - - Atheism: Sometimes called 'Naturalism'
- - - - Sees everything as physical
- - - - Ex.: Naturalism, Materialism, Humanism, etc…
